Role Summary

Access Analytics & Insights Associate Director leads sophisticated analyses, develops financial models, and generates insights to address strategic questions, business cases and government policy changes for a portfolio of commercial assets.

Responsibilities

  • Builds, improves, and manages best-in-class models (i.e; GTN forecast) for commercial assets in the Vertex portfolio
  • Generates insights and leads complex analyses to address strategic questions, business cases, government policy changes in the industry and innovative reimbursement approaches such as value-based agreements throughout product lifecycle
  • Provides a high degree of support for the monthly and annual forecasting process, focusing on the current year and the following year, and project net revenue by modeling numerous underlying GTN drivers, ensuring quality of output and recommendations, as well as timeliness and business relevance of decision support deliverables
  • Delivers robust quantitative forecast assessments of managed care segment discount mix with clear articulation of the key drivers, sensitivities, risks, and opportunities and materials for quarterly earnings calls
  • Provides support for the annual long-range planning (LRP) process, which plays a key role in strategic and tactical planning. The LRP process requires substantial cross-functional collaboration to collect and integrate inputs, across all current and future markets
  • Integrates relevant pricing and utilization data and information from various sources and databases to develop business case analysis, reporting, scorecards, etc.
  • Works collaboratively with stakeholders including but not limited to Market Access, Public Affairs, Commercial Legal, US Sales & Marketing, Global Pricing & Market Access, FP&A, Commercial Sales Operations and Forecasting, Accounting, etc. to ensure transparency and collaboration across key decisions
